Understanding Mesothelioma Lawsuit Compensation Types
Mesothelioma is an uncommon and aggressive form of cancer primarily caused by exposure to asbestos. Those detected with this disease, along with their families, frequently deal with frustrating medical expenses, lost salaries, and emotional distress. Oftentimes, people look for legal option through mesothelioma claims to receive compensation for these concerns. Comprehending the various types of compensation available through these lawsuits is vital for those affected. Types of Compensation for Mesothelioma Lawsuits
When it concerns pursuing a mesothelioma lawsuit, victims might be entitled to multiple kinds of payment, which can be classified into a number of classifications. Below is a table summing up the main kinds of payment offered:
Compensation TypeDescriptionSettlementsPayment reached through settlements between the victim's legal group and the offender, typically without going to trial.Trial VerdictsMonetary awards offered by a judge or jury after a trial, in favor of the victim.Asbestos Trust Fund ClaimsPayments made from recognized trust funds set up by insolvent asbestos business to compensate victims.Discomfort and Suffering DamagesSettlement for the physical pain and psychological suffering endured due to the disease.Medical ExpensesProtection for past and future medical expenses related to the medical diagnosis and treatment of mesothelioma.Lost WagesPayment for lost income due to time off work for treatment, healing, or being not able to work since of the disease.Loss of ConsortiumSettlement for the effect of the health problem on a victim's relationship with their spouse or relative.Punitive DamagesExtra damages awarded when the accused's actions were especially harmful or negligent, meant to punish and deter comparable conduct.1. Settlements
Settlements represent a significant percentage of Mesothelioma Claim lawsuits, typically permitting victims to receive compensation quickly. Legal groups negotiate with offenders to show up at a mutually reasonable sum. Settlements can offer financial relief without the prolonged procedure associated with a trial.
2. Trial Verdicts
If a case goes to trial and results in a favorable decision, the complainant might receive a substantial award. However, trials are unforeseeable and can take longer than settlements. Accuseds might appeal decisions, delaying the settlement process further.
3. Asbestos Trust Fund Claims
Many companies that were once popular players in the Asbestos Cancer Lawsuit industry have actually applied for bankruptcy. In doing so, they established trust funds to compensate victims. These funds can provide considerable financial relief, typically without the requirement for prolonged legal processes.
4. Discomfort and Suffering Damages
Victims of mesothelioma often sustain significant physical and emotional discomfort, which can also result in a decrease in quality of life. Settlement for discomfort and suffering reflects the impact of the illness on the victim's life.
5. Medical Expenses
The expense of dealing with mesothelioma can be huge, consisting of healthcare facility stays, surgical treatment, chemotherapy, and continuous care. Victims can look for payment for both past medical expenses and anticipated future expenditures, guaranteeing they can access required treatments.
6. Lost Wages

7. Loss of Consortium
This kind of settlement acknowledges the emotional and relational impact of a mesothelioma diagnosis on spouses and family members. It can provide monetary support for the loss of companionship, guidance, and care due to the disease.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. For how long does it take to receive settlement?
The timeline for getting compensation can differ significantly depending upon the kind of claim, whether it's a lawsuit or trust fund claim. Settlements may be reached in a few months, while trial decisions can take years.
2. Is there a statute of limitations for subm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Yes, each state has its own statute of restrictions that determines for how long victims have to submit a lawsuit after a diagnosis. It is essential for people to seek advice from a legal professional as quickly as possible to ensure they do not miss this due date.
3. Can I submit a lawsuit if the company that exposed me to asbestos is bankrupt?
Yes, victims may still pursue settlement through asbestos trust funds established by bankrupt business. These funds are particularly developed to compensate people impacted by asbestos direct exposure.
4. Do I require a lawyer to submit a mesothelioma lawsuit?

5. What factors determine the quantity of payment I might get?
Several factors can affect the amount of settlement, including the intensity of the disease, the degree of exposure to asbestos, medical costs incurred, lost incomes, and the jurisdiction in which the case is filed.
